Sharjah: Victoria Thrissur Thunders emerged as the champions of the first Createav Alliance India Premier League, defeating Colatta Kottayam Blasters by 46 runs in the final held at Hamriya ground.

This tournament, contested by six teams named after different cities in India, was intensely fought with many former Ranji Trophy players competing in the event.

Thrissur posted an impressive 203 for in the allotted 20 overs riding on openers Vinu Vijayan’s 87 runs from 51 balls and Abdul Rahman’s 43 runs from 34 balls. Together they put on 111 runs. Previn Achutan chipped in with 38 runs from just 17 balls to swell the total.

Chasing the target, Kottayam began well with inform Sharad Nair hitting 24. Skipper Asim Shaikh’s scored 32 runs while Renjith Mani hit 33 runs. Thrissur skipper Sajeesh Babu and S. Sajith bowled tightly to pick two wickets each. Vinu Vijayan of Thrissur was adjudged the man of the final.

Brief scores: 

Thrissur Thunders bt Kottayam Blasters by 46 runs. Thrissur 203 for 4 in 20 Overs (Vinu Vijayan 87, Abdul Rahman 43, Praveen Achuthan 38) Kottayam Blasters 157 for 8 in 20 Overs (Renjith Mani 33, Asim Shaikh 32 , S. Sajith 2 for 27, Sajeesh Babu 2 for 16)
